MUL:无符号数乘法(unsigned MULtiple). IMUL:带符号数乘法(sIgned MULtiple).对於“I”,我理解为是“sIgned”中的I. 分析总结。 这2个英文是那些单词的组合结果一 题目 MUL 无符号乘法.IMUL 整数乘法.这2个英文是那些单词的组合? 答案 MUL:无符号数乘法(unsigned MULtiple).IMUL:带符号数乘法(sIgned MULtiple)...
无符号数乘法是指两个无符号整数相乘的运算。在计算机中,无符号整数是不带符号的二进制数,通常用于表示自然数或者无符号数量。 无符号数乘法的计算方法与有符号数乘法类似,只是乘法过程中不考虑符号位的影响。具体来说,无符号数乘法的步骤如下: 1.将两个无符号数按二进制位对齐,即将它们的最高位对齐,次高位对齐...
无符号整数乘法在易语言中涉及几个步骤。首先,需要声明将存储无符号整数的变量。例如,可以使用如下声明: 变量声明: ```easy a = 4 b = 5 ``` 接下来,执行乘法操作。在易语言中,乘法运算符由星号 `*` 表示。因此,可以将 `a` 和 `b` 相乘,如下所示: 执行乘法: ```easy c = a * b ``` 执行乘...
ARM 无符号整数乘法 一、实验目的 掌握ARM 的汇编语言程序设计方法。 二、实验原理及基本技术线路图 实验原理及基本技术线路图 ARM 的乘法指令把一对寄存器的内容相乘,然后根据指令类型把结果累加到其它的寄 存器。长整形的“乘累加”要使用代表 64 位的一对寄存器,最终的结果放在一个目标寄存 器或者一对寄存器中...
一种简单的检测无符号整数乘法溢出的方法是使用比原数据类型更大的数据类型来存储中间结果,然后检查结果是否回绕。 示例代码 #include <iostream>#include <climits>bool safeMultiply(unsigned int a, unsigned int b, unsigned int &result) { unsigned long long temp = static_cast<...
我在写一个程序计算 a ^ b = c 其中 a、b、c 都是无符号整数。为了检测乘法溢出,我写了下面的检测程序,
单片机实验 实验一双字节无符号整数乘法程序DUMUL 被乘数 乘数 积数 (R5)(R4)(R3)(R2)(23H)(22H)(21H)(20H)FFFF FFFF FF FE 00 01 单片机实验 被乘数 乘数 积数 (R5)(R4)(R3)(R2)(23H)(22H)(21H)(20H)FFFF FFFF FF FE 00 01 实验参考程序:ORG0000H LJMPMAIN ...
无符号整数乘法 verilog(多时钟实现)批注本地保存成功开通会员云端永久保存去开通 module meinmul (clk, a_reset_l, opa, opb, mul_en, fertig, mul_ov, mul_cy, mul_out ); input clk; input a_reset_l; input [7:0] opa;//oprand a
系统标签: verilog 乘法 整数 mul opb reg modulemeinmul(clk, a_reset_l, opa, opb, mul_en, fertig, mul_ov, mul_cy, mul_out ); inputclk; inputa_reset_l; input[7:0]opa;//opranda input[7:0]opb;//oprandb inputmul_en;//enablesignal,wirdgesetzt,fuehrtdieMultiplikation durch output...
a64汇编语言是armv8架构64位汇编语言的缩写,更多的时候被称为Aarch64汇编语言。几年用x64汇编语言实现了256位、384位和521位无符号整数乘法,最近弄了个树莓派4b当玩具,学了三天a64汇编语言,就用a64编程实现了256位无符号整数乘法。老实讲,这个事情并不算什么蛋疼无聊之举,然而可供吐槽之处仍旧远超程序代码本身。